Carga de aplicaciones (Era Re: Jabber server & client.)

Franco Catrin L. fcatrin en tuxpan.com
Vie Nov 16 13:50:46 CLST 2007


Rodrigo Fuentealba escribió:
> El 16/11/07, Franco Catrin L. <fcatrin en tuxpan.com> escribió:
>   
>> En C tambien hay que cargar parafernalia, o por que crees tu que las
>> aplicaciones se demoran en partir?
>>     
>
> Todo lo que sea código necesita cargarse en memoria antes de
> ejecutarse, eso incluye bibliotecas de base, está demás decirlo; no es
> necesario que me mandes a primer año de la carrera porque ya lo sé. No
> digo que en C no haya que cargar nada, ni en PHP, ni en Python, ni en
> Cobol... sólo digo que lo que hay que cargar en Java cuando no se
> tiene un servidor de aplicaciones es bastante más.
>   

Hablando estrictamente en terminos de carga de aplicaciones, para que se 
pueda cargar una aplicación de escritorio se tiene que cargar gran parte 
del sistema operativo.  Cuanto demora el sistema en bootear ah?   1 
segundo? 2 segundos?  Para que las bibliotecas funcionen se necesesitan 
otras cosas.

>> Cuanto importa lo que se demora en cargar depende de para que quieres la
>> aplicación.  Un Hola Mundo no sirve para nada mas que para introducir a
>> alguien a un lenguaje de programación.
>>     
>
> Lo que demora en cargar no importa, lo que importa es si puedes
> trabajar teniendo el software una vez cargado. Hola Mundo es un
> ejemplo estúpido.
>   

Creo que dijimos lo mismo pero con otras palabras.

>> Por cierto, pidgin, firefox, openoffice
>> son aplicaciones en c/c++ y no son muy rapidas en cargar.
>>     
>
> Yep; hay que considerar que son aplicaciones complejas y que hacen uso
> extensivo de gráficas; en el caso de OpenOffice, carga todo el motor
> de diccionarios y una gran faramalla de cosas.
>   

Parafernalia que no es inncesaria desde el punto de vista de lo que uno 
espera de la aplicación

>> (en el contexto original de este thread.. Pidgin es la mejor opcion IMO)
>>     
>
> IMO también.

"Si, mi mamá tambien.... pero si somos hermaaaaanosss!!!" ;)

--
Franco



Más información sobre la lista de distribución Linux